@realEstateTrent 6) Most secretaries took dictation w/shorthand, so sitting in a room while another person spoke & you literally recorded every word they said in a steno notebook. Fancy offices had “dictaphones” -cassette tapes by 80s, but earlier was a mic at one desk & a speaker at the other.
@realEstateTrent 4) A spreadsheet was hand created on ledger sized paper, usually by hand with colored pencils so it was easy to erase with edits. 5) Collaboration involved traveling to another office with an office staffer handwriting 2,3 or more identical docs for review
